The Certified Nurse Practitioner (CNP) will provide diagnosis, treatment, consultation, and follow up care of patients under the direct supervision of the Nephrologist and Director of Physician Services. The CNP will effectively identify, and evaluate, while administering quality care for their patients; and will communicate with the medical staff on issues concerning consultation, collaboration, and referrals. Incumbent is responsible for medical diagnosis and the treatment of critical, prolonged, and long-term healthcare issues and will also participate in educating patients and families on their preventive care, medical issues, and use of prescribed medications and treatment. They will also maintain accurate and legible medical records, while documenting all medical evaluations, diagnosis, procedures, treatment, prognosis, referrals, education, and consultations that are consistent with state regulatory standards.
EDUCATION, EXPERIENCE TRAINING AND LICENSES/REGISTRATIONS: RN, Ohio Licensure required. Master's degree in nursing with advance certificate of authority Excellent clinical and leadership skills with a commitment to participation in a patient focused environment. Dialysis experience preferred 1 year of hospital experience preferred
ENVIRONMENTAL DEMANDS: Sensitivity to racial and cultural diversity.
